Is there any difference between the Shimano SM-AX65 and AX75 E-Thru Axles?

Part of my AX75 E-Thru Axle has broken (the splined part on the lever side that makes contact with the frame) but they are £40 to replace. Which seems a little steep.

The AX65 is cheaper so is there any difference? Alternatively what are the chances of getting one replaced under warranty?


 
Posted : 31/07/2014 3:15 pm
Posts: 7561
Free Member
 

AX-75 is arguable XTR level (hence the 7)
AX-65 is technically lower spec (6 being XT level, say).

But will work just fine.
